Red Roof Inn, Woodbury (RR1063) Wooddale Drive, Woodbury, MN miles from racing site Go Boat Motel Grand Ave, Center City, MN miles from racing site, $50 refundable pet deposit Ham Lake Campground Constance Boulevard Northeast, Andover, MN miles from racing site, pets must be on leash, cabin and trailer rental also William O Brian State Park O'Brien Trail North, Marine on St. Croix, MN miles from racing site, reservations needed Veterinary Care Veterinary Care Emergency Veterinary Care South Shore Veterinary Hospital Affiliated Emergency Veterinary Services 380 W Broadway Ave Aberdeen St NE Forest Lake, MN Blaine, MN Match Racing Match Racing is designed to provide a fun racing experience for whippets 8 months and older who are not ready or who are ineligible to race in CWA racing due to breed standard disqualifications, pedigree restrictions, or lack of an AKC registration number (such as rescue whippets). Match races will be run in between the regular CWA programs. Match racing is not available for dogs that have previously completed a CWA meet. The race secretary also has the right to refuse dogs that are known to be chronic foulers or interferers. Match races will be run following the CWA rules ( with the following exceptions: there will only be 3 programs with no more than 4 whippets per race, whippets observed to foul will be excused, not disqualified, and match racers are not eligible to participate in the Conformation match. Please use the CWA entry form for entries, but note Match entry prominently on the form. Prizes will be awarded to match racers similar to CWA racers. However please note that match racing is not sanctioned by CWA, and no titles are earned. We are offering it for the enjoyment of owners and their dogs.

18 erendipity S parrowhawk FCH, OTR, CGC Background photo, Adobe stock photo; top and middle inset photos by Marie Anti, bottom inset photo by Beth Levine. was my pick from my first litter. She was an odd and quirky creature, fiercely independent and opinionated. From puppyhood she was an incredible athlete, but injury and bad experiences early in her training shook her confidence and she never lived up to her early promise in the field. I worked hard with her to rebuild her confidence and eventually she ran reliably enough to finish her ASFA field championship, though I never knew when I slipped her if she would be brilliant or get overwhelmed and quit and lope sheepishly back to me. She was box trained and loved the adrenaline rush of coming out of the boxes, but was intimidated if boxed with more than two other dogs, so she mostly got to practice by herself. Kestrel 11/22/2003-1/9/2016 When she was around five years old, at a CWA meet in California, I entered her in the meet to help make 20 dogs, knowing that even if she didn t finish the first race, she would at least come out of the boxes and not interfere with anybody. Lo and behold, not only did she not quit, she ran hard and won her race! I have rarely been prouder of any of my dogs than I was of her that day for overcoming her fears and racing with confidence. She went on to finish the meet, running a B score and finishing in the top 10. She never quit another race ever again. She did not exactly take the racing world by storm, but she loved racing and I loved racing her. It was as though we both knew how much courage it took her to overcome her fears and run with such confidence and wild abandon. It always seems that the challenging ones not only teach you the most, but also get the deepest under your skin. I loved her fiercely and miss her even more. She was always a keen and funny little bird, and I know she is flying free now, swift and fierce as her namesake... Bred, owned, loved and missed by Beth Levine, Serendipity

25 Henry It all started in 2005 with a cute little red boy in a compact package, bred by Les Pekarski and Shirri Peak of Comet Kennels. He loved the lure and running from the very beginning and was happy to chase! His first show was memorable. At just 6 months of age he won Best in Sweeps at the Duluth AWC Supported entry under our good friend, Carolyn Mountan of Wistwind Whippets. She always loved a solid red boy. This picture means so much now.

26 He never had much use for showing but we persevered as I thought he was a solid, athletic, sound little package with a lovely shape. Just what a Whippet should be. His first major came at 6 months of age and his last point not until 8 1/2 but finish he did, with two AWC Supported majors under Breeder judges Dr. Connie Brunkow and Mr. David Samuelson. The last Comet dog to finish in the breed ring, unfortunately after Les and Shirri were both gone. His real love was racing and one of his favorite places was Arthur s Acres. He finished his ARX in style at the 2007 CWA National, placing 7th out of 50. His swan song was winning the Legends race at the 2016 CWA National. Henry was his own dog, had an old style type and one helluva rear end. He was unique and we shared a very special bond. He was there for me regardless, always happy to greet me upon my return, happy, bouncing, barking, loving. He left us unexpectedly in the arms of angels earlier this year. My heart is absolutely broken. I miss him so

47 In loving Memory... Bo Juzkiw It is almost the one year anniversary of the loss of a dear friend and founder of Racing For Fun, Bo Juzkiw. Bo and his wife, Janet, were early driving forces in getting CWA started in western Canada. Janet was race secretary and Bo was our lure operator. Janet and Bo moved from our area several years ago upon Bo s retirement and made a wonderful life for themselves in the quiet town of Grand Forks, BC. The laid back life style was much more to their liking than the hectic big city life. Together they enjoyed many travels where Janet would show the dogs and Bo would enjoy his passion, bicycle racing. No one was prepared for the news that Bo had been killed in a bike race in Colorado last August. Truly devastating news for Janet and their many friends. Bo was a quiet, gentle man who loved whippets and lived life to the fullest. Our hearts go out to Janet on this one year anniversary.
